Who Are the Pudgy Pyrotechnicians?

The Pudgy Pyrotechnicians are small, balloon-like beings who have a passion for explosives and firework displays. Often seen bouncing around and causing harmless chaos, they are unique to the Fontaine region, a land known for its theatrical flair, innovation, and artistry. These little critters aren’t enemies, nor are they simple background decorations. Instead, they are interactive NPC-like creatures with distinct behavior and sometimes even hidden secrets. Their unpredictable antics, fondness for dramatic effects, and their unique design make them memorable side characters.

Design and Behavior

The design of the Pudgy Pyrotechnicians features round, pudgy bodies with short limbs, expressive eyes, and colorful clothing or accessories that reflect their obsession with fireworks. They often carry or interact with firework gadgets, sparklers, or powder barrels, sometimes launching mini displays when you get near them. Their animations are fluid and lively, giving them a lot of character in just a few seconds of screen time.

  • They usually hop or bounce rather than walk.
  • They emit sparks or smoke when excited or startled.
  • They can occasionally be found triggering firework fountains for fun.

Where to Find Pudgy Pyrotechnicians in Fontaine

These characters are primarily located in various areas around Fontaine, especially places known for festivities or open-air performances. Players exploring cities like the Court of Fontaine or visiting open plazas during festivals may come across one or more Pudgy Pyrotechnicians interacting with the environment or putting on a show. Some even show up as part of limited-time events or regional quests.

Common Locations

  • Opera Epiclese: Near the theater entrances and festival spaces.
  • Poisson District: In open plazas or near market stalls where fireworks are sold.
  • Fontaine Harbors: Occasionally spotted near loading docks, playing with crates of firecrackers.
  • Event Areas: Special appearances during in-game events or holiday-themed celebrations.

Keep in mind that some Pudgy Pyrotechnicians are part of world quests or exploration objectives, so talking to them or observing their actions may yield surprises or even hidden achievements.

Role in Quests and Events

While they don’t take center stage in Genshin’s main story, Pudgy Pyrotechnicians do play supporting roles in event storylines and festival-themed activities. They may act as quest givers, comic relief, or participants in festival setups. Their inclusion reinforces Fontaine’s love for drama, celebration, and spectacle.

Event Contributions

  • Helping set up fireworks displays for NPC festivals.
  • Starting accidental chain reactions that lead to small puzzles or mini-games.
  • Appearing as collectible or interactable creatures during seasonal quests.

These events often involve helping the Pudgy Pyrotechnicians resolve comical mishaps or assist them in perfecting their grand firework exhibitions. Such tasks may reward players with Primogems, event currency, or furnishings for the Serenitea Pot related to fireworks and festival items.
